Bandmembers: Todd Helvig (Vocals, Guitar), Eric Spencer (Drums, Backing Vocals), and Greg Murray (Bass)
Celophayne rolled across the Denver music scene like a tornado. They hit specific targets and made fans everwhere they landed. Unfortunately, their lives hit crossroads that took them each different directions. Again, like a tornado, their rockin' funnel faded back into the clouds.
However, something was left behind...
Celophayne put together one solid album to pull the weight of all that could have been. It was their nexus and their swan song. With fan-favorites "Crystal Man," "Highway," and "Everything I want," the band rocks through the album with both fury and passion.
